Finances
£15,324 latest income
| Year | Income | Spending |
|---|---|---|
| 2021 | £24,991 | £12,204 |
| 2022 | £23,660 | £28,633 |
| 2023 | £21,911 | £23,448 |
| 2024 | £20,581 | £25,766 |
| 2025 | £15,324 | £17,257 |

TO PROMOTE THE DEVELOPMENT OF YOUNG PEOPLE IN ACHIEVING THEIR FULL PHYSICAL, INTELLECTUAL, SOCIAL AND SPIRITUAL POTENTIALS, AS INDIVIDUALS, AS RESPONSIBLE CITIZENS AND AS MEMBERS OF THEIR LOCAL, NATIONAL AND INTERNATIONAL COMMUNITIES
Governing document: ROYAL CHARTER GRANTED 04/01/1912
